

Kenneth Norbert Nicolas, age 79, passed away peacefully on December 16, 2023 in New Albany, Indiana. He was born on August 17, 1944 in Louisville, Kentucky to the late Norbert A. and Corinne E. (Hackel) Nicolas. Ken was deeply involved in his community and was a long-time member of St. Mary's Catholic Church in New Albany, Indiana. Ken's active participation and long standing commitment to the church, including his invaluable service on the finance and festival committees over the years, exemplified his unwavering dedication to his faith and community.
He was also a member of the Rotary Club of New Albany for many years and had become a Paul Harris Fellow. Ken also went through Leadership Southern Indiana concerning leadership development for Southern Indiana. Ken worked as a CPA and was a member of McCauley, Nicolas & Co., CPA's until his retirement. After his retirement, Ken worked for Mountjoy, Chilton & Medley CPA's until April 15, 2022. who merged with McCauley, Nicolas & Co. CPA's. Ken was a dedicated CPA for over 50 years exhibiting exceptional skill and dedication in the field of accounting. His commitment to his profession and community made a lasting impact on those around him.
